
Halloween is more than costumes and candy—it’s a celebration rooted in storytelling, imagination, and the playful confrontation of fear. Originating from ancient Celtic festivals like Samhain, Halloween marks a time when the boundary between the real and the supernatural is blurred. It’s a moment to explore mystery, transformation, and the unexpected—all themes that resonate deeply in the world of art.
